Written Answers. - School Transport Service.

93.

asked the Minister for Education if an extension of the school transport service will be given to a person (details supplied) in County Wexford to a special school in view of the hardship involved for the family concerned.

The Department provides transport facilities for eligible children where this can be done within reasonable cost limits.

It would not be open to the Department to sanction the cost, which would be inordinate, of extending the special transport service for the pupil in question to and from his home. The pick-up point of the service offered is approximately 20 miles from the school.
